Cover art for Apocalyptic Moon

Apocalyptic Moon

Summary

Dr. Dora Adler’s life has been in disarray since the beginning of the zombie apocalypse, but when she gets bitten by one of the undead her whole world is turned upside down. Held captive in a secret underground lab, the tall, muscular hunk in the next cell is her only hope for salvation.  Unfortunately, he claims to be a werewolf. Yeah, and she’s supposedly a witch.   Dirk Gunderson is an alpha Arbor pack werewolf. Captured and collared, he’s sold to the zombie lab in hopes his blood serum can create a vaccine. He needs to escape, but not without the hot little brunette witch. In the midst of enemy werewolves and the hordes of undead, Dirk and Dora’s sexual tension ignites a blaze hotter than the desert highway. Along their journey, they battle the inevitable: A werewolf must never take a witch as a mate.

Cover art for Digital Girl

Digital Girl

Summary

Jupiter stared at the mirror, which reflected a 12-year-old girl inside of a computer monitor; oh, heavens, the girl was her! Lightning crashes through the window and lights up the camera mounted on the computer. Gnomes escape through the camera hole and attack Jupiter with paper clips, ballpoint pens, and other office supplies. The computer gnomes want revenge because middle schooler, famous hacker, genius Jupiter blamed gnomes for eating her missing homework. Using magic, the gnomes shrink Jupiter into a tiny, digital girl. The computer gnomes then stuff her down the camera hole, where she swirls into the secret world of the computer, where the technology for a digital human is valuable on the dark web. A dangerous adventure is about to begin in a place where no human has ever gone before - a place where a computer virus can permanently delete a human, digital girl. Jupiter still thinks with a flat, human brain. A flat, human heart still beats in her chest, and she is running out of time.

Cover art for The Axe

The Axe

Summary

Time doesn’t work the way you think it does.   The year 2018: After a successful social-justice hack and a sexy night of celebrating, Micah arrives home to a gift left outside his apartment door. An axe that when touched causes Micah to lose time and allow other people to use his body. After one such event, Micah returns to his body, covered in blood and holding the axe, with police knocking on the door. Micah has to use his hacker skills to evade the police and a corporation hellbent on controlling the axe, all while unraveling the secrets of the gift.   The year 1810: In the woods of Western Canada, something is stalking and devouring people. Entire settlements have been abandoned, the residents missing. The people refer to the monsters as demons. Mehall, a demon-hunting nomad, has returned home, leaving a trail of dead demons behind her. By her hands and her tomahawk, she continues killing the creatures even as she begins having visions from the future.   The year 3015: The Circle, an oppressive governing religion, is trying to insight an AI genocide while also releasing a plague on the universe to control its people. Life is as normal as it can be for Miko, a social outcast and data broker. While on a routine data delivery gone bad, Miko is chased to the galaxies edge, where she is confronted by a mysterious ship that leads Miko on a mission to stop the Circle itself.   All three lives are more interconnected than they know. One thing wants them all dead: the Infection. One thing binds them all together: the axe.

Cover art for Raven Moon

Raven Moon

Summary

In a world ravished by zombies, animal shifters vow to save human survivors and combat zombie hordes. Ravenna, princess of the northern raven conclave, joins forces with witch Dora Adler and the Fenrir werewolf pack. On a mission for a vaccine against Z-phage, Rave and her team fly to a remote biological research facility. They battle a new breed of zombie, faster and stronger than the human variety, and with an appetite for shifters.  Benandanti Templar Maddox seeks revenge against the Kindred leader who killed his team. He rescues a trapped woman, Ravenna, destroyer of the Benandanti bloodstone. His wolf longs to claim and protect the sexy raven shifter. His Benandanti faith commands she stand trial.  While facing zombies, merciless tankers, and zealous Benandanti werewolves, Rave and Maddox struggle against their forbidden passion. They must set aside their conflicts and strike at the new zombie threat before the new virus spreads.
